YBJW Banjawarn Station is a remote sheep station in Western Australia. It is situated 220 miles (350 km) north of Kalgoorlie and 500 miles (800 km) north east of Perth, on the edge of the Great Victoria Desert. It covers an area of 500,000 acres (780 square miles), about the size of West Yorkshire and a little smaller than the Australian Capital Territory. In the 1990's Banjawarn was owned by the Aum Shinrikyo and following the Tokyo subway attack was the subject of an Australian Federal Police investigation. This is a repaint of the Riddle Airlines DC-7CF. The freeware CalClassic DC-7F by Greg Pepper and Tom Gibson is needed for this repaint. In comparison with the DC-6 of which only 3 were operated by the airline, Riddle Airlines (and Airlift) had a love affair with the DC-7. In fact, the Riddle/Airlift group utilized a total of 28 DC-7s from 1960 to 1970. Interestingly, on March 15 1961, a DC-7CF completed a record 6,307 mile nonstop commercial flight from Tokyo to Chicago in 20 hrs. 30 min. This repaint is of N296, which was with Riddle from 1961 to 1963. Textures are 32bit BMP. This repaint was tested on FSX-SE. It should work on FS2004, FSX & P3D v1-3, and FS2004.

On 31/03/2014 the last passenger Japanese 747 was retired a year to the day. For this occasion, I have created a repaint for the PMDG 747-400 of JA8961 which was the last to be retired. In Japan this aircraft is known as the "Final Jumbo". This variant of the 747-400 is the "D" version which is a specifically designed 744 for the Japanese Domestic market which operates between Tokyo, Chitose, Fukuoka, Naha, Hiroshima, Komatsu, Nagasaki, and Hakodate. In order to use it correctly, after loading the aircraft into the simulator and being parked at the gate, go to "Addons - PMDG - options" and select "various" and endure that the "winglets" feature is UNTICKED in order to activate the correct 747-400D variant.
Textures only, you will need the payware PMDG 747-400X model for this repaint to work.

This folder contains a repaint for the A2A WoP2 B-17G in the colors of B-17G-30-BO 'Nine o nine". Nine-O-Nine was a Boeing B-17G-30-BO Flying Fortress heavy bomber, of the 323rd Bomb Squadron, 91st Bomb Group, that completed 140 combat missions during World War II, believed to be the Eighth Air Force record for most missions, without loss to the crews that flew it. The original aircraft, a block 30 B-17G manufactured by Boeing, was nicknamed after the last three digits of her serial number: 42-31909. Nine-0-Nine was added to the USAAF inventory on December 15, 1943, and flown overseas on February 5, 1944. After depot modifications, she was delivered to the 91st BG at RAF Bassingbourn, England, on February 24, 1944, as a replacement aircraft, one of the last B-17s received in factory-applied camouflage paint.
A former navigator of the 91st BG, Marion Havelaar, reported in his history of the group that Nine-O-Nine completed either 126 or 132 consecutive missions without aborting for mechanical reasons, also believed to be a record. M/Sgt. Rollin L. Davis, maintenance line chief of the bomber, received the Bronze Star for his role in achieving the record.
Her first bombing raid was on Augsburg, Germany, on February 25, 1944. She made 18 bombing raids on Berlin. In all she flew 1,129 hours and dropped 562,000 pounds of bombs. She had 21 engine changes, four wing panel changes, 15 main gas tank changes, and 18 changes of Tokyo tanks (long-range fuel tanks).
After the hostilities ceased in Europe, Nine-O-Nine was returned to the United States on June 8, 1945, and was consigned to the RFC facility at Kingman, Arizona on December 7, 1945, and eventually scrapped.
B-17G-85-DL, 44-83575, civil registration N93012, owned and flown by The Collings Foundation, Stow, Massachusetts, flew marked as the historic Nine-O-Nine until its crash on the 2nd of October 2019. Repaint by Jan Kees Blom.
